The standard normal distribution is a special case of the normal distribution.It is the distribution that occurs when a normal random variable has a mean of zero and a standard deviation of one. If the two groups have the same n, then the effect size is simply calculated by subtracting the means and dividing the result by the pooled standard deviation.The resulting effect size is called d Cohen and it represents the difference between the groups in terms of their common standard deviation. The formula to calculate the test statistic for two population proportions is, Z= ṗ 1 - ṗ 2 /√ṗ (1-ṗ) (1/n 1 + 1/n 2 ) ṗ 1 and ṗ 2 are the sample proportions.
